Volunteer and Events Manager

Inclusion Connections was established in 2013 with the mission to strengthen the lives of individ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ities (IDD) by creating inclusive opportunities for community involvement, aces to meaningful employment, and better options for supportive living in Kansas City.

Our programs are innovative and designed for special needs. From Healthy Living to CreateAbility, PawsAbilities to Supported Living, we are making things happen in our Kansas City community!

Inclusion Connections is looking for a highly organized and personable Volunteer and Events Manager to support a fast-paced environment. Qualified candidates will be responsible for the following:

The primary responsibility of this position is the successful day-to-day management of volunteers and mobile pop-ups.

Primary Duties and Responsibilities Include:

Manage Pop-Up Events & Revenue

  • Lead oversight, manage day-to-day coordination and execute the organization’s events and mobile events which include but are not limited to: mobile pop-ups, farmers markets and multi-day KC community events
  • Lead day to day logistics, scheduling, event preparation, staffing and student plans, product coordination, etc. to successfully carryout external events and ensure the events reflect the integrity, mission impact and reputation of the organizations
  • Maintain organization’s existing corporate relationships and partners as well as build new relationships and partnerships for the organization with the support of the Director of Strategic Partnerships
  • Maintain best practices, review contracts and oversee event procedures for the organization
  • Maintain the organization Event Report database, event policies and event procedures
  • Recruit, train, schedule and manage each individual event staffing plan (i.e., on-site event supervisors utilizing volunteers, IC staff and students)
  • Coordinate logistics, as needed, with family members and caregivers for student staffing at events and pop-ups
  • Manage pre- and post-event procedures (i.e., packing, setup, breakdown, inventory and proceeds reconciliations) including: an event report recap to be sent within 48 business hours to the COO
  • Coordinate with organization’s Marketing/Social Media Coordinator to ensure promote events are part of the overall communications plan and social media
  • Provide on-site event management
  • Oversee event and outreach technology (i.e., maintain iPads and Shopify POS) and our point-of-sale system ensuring all hardware systems are accounted for, up to date, charged and maintained
  • Ensure PawsAbilities products up to date and maintained in the organization’s sales system (i.e., Shopify)

Wholesale Outreach and Consignment Revenue

  • Lead outreach via phone calls, emails and coordinate in-person meetings to promote our mission, PawsAbilities products revenue/sales and wholesale partnerships
  • Conduct monthly reports on wholesale partnerships purchasing
  • Responsible for ordering private label treat bags (i.e., Track inventory, notify customers when they need to purchase, order packaging from vendor, etc.)
  • Make at least two month in-person meetings on consignment accounts – inventory and revenue tracking
  • Create and maintain products on PawsKC

Volunteer Responsibilities:

  • Schedule, welcome, and engage individual and group volunteers
  • Track volunteer data
  • Prepare reports on volunteer participation
  • Access volunteer needs and make assignments accordingly
  • Recruiting, training, and supervising new volunteers.
  • Using e-mails and volunteer databases as needed
  • Matching volunteers to opportunities that suit their skill sets, and ensuring they understand their responsibilities and receive the proper training.

Other

  • Other responsibilities as assigned
  • Reports to COO
